Transaction 39f44e223bbbc54fc89258548d4f9102f1c9f2ab10ae7d1a4228d8988897369e
1 Input
2 Outputs
- 39f44e223bbbc54fc89258548d4f9102f1c9f2ab10ae7d1a4228d8988897369e:0
- 39f44e223bbbc54fc89258548d4f9102f1c9f2ab10ae7d1a4228d8988897369e:1
value 8693500
address 1FYKYvEPSMCERBuGE3esCtt3iwQSHFTjVC
value 15876
address 15aF6hrYk6swPCLpA1fDnLpLeCuQqf5jbZ